Well, we did it! We took two years and made our way through U.S. History Part 1. We read a ton of great books and had a wonderful time. We then went on to U.S. History Part 2 (approx. 1840 - Present) for Meagan's fifth grade year. We only spent one school year on this section of history. During the summer, before starting Part 2, we studied Washington state history and also the Oregon Trail.
Again, here is a list of books that I've put together from which we chose books to read. We did not read all of these -- some will be used when Meagan does U.S. History again in high school. Some we just won't have the time to fit in. |
